Mysql
 sql >> база данни >  >> RDS >> Mysql

Как най-добре да проектирате REST API с множество филтри?

За да разширим отговора от J.F., изглежда, че имате един ресурс, набор от курсове, които биха били в URI:

/courses

Филтрирането на този ресурс обикновено се извършва с помощта на параметри на заявката за филтриране на този отделен ресурс, напр.:

/courses?college=123&instructor=321

По този начин избягвате проблема с всички възможни пермутации, създаващи разпространение на ресурси.

По принцип:има един ресурс, който може да се филтрира, ако е необходимо.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Покажете всички редове в таблицата на mysql, след което дайте опция за изтриване на конкретни

  2. как да промените формата на времевата марка в mysql

  3. MySQL - Редове към колони

  4. MySQL:Бърза разбивка на видовете съединения

  5. Как да заредя sql.gz файл в моята база данни? (импортиране)